The time period for mesothelioma varies by state and claim type. These statutes require victims to adhere to specific filing requirements or lose their right to receive compensation. It is important that the victim and their family members are aware and follow these deadlines. According to their circumstances, they could also be entitled to special exemptions or extensions of their statute of limitations.

The statute of limitations for mesothelioma starts when the victim "knew" or "should have had the knowledge" that their exposure to asbestos was the cause of their illness. This usually happens at the moment of diagnosis, but it could also occur sooner or later. It can even start to develop when a victim retires due to an asbestos-related health condition.

Many states have different statutes of limitations for personal injury and wrongful death claims. There are exceptions to the rule that states that wrongful death cases begin when the victim dies. The mesothelioma statute of limitations may also be tolled based on several factors. Included is the date of diagnosis, place of residence, and any other details.

The discovery rule is an important part of mesothelioma statutes of limitations. The discovery rule permits victims to seek compensation from companies who exposed them to asbestos even if they didn't realize the dangers until later in their lives. This is an important part of mesothelioma legislation because it could take years for the disease's development and patients might not realize they have it until it is too late.

Time limit for filing an appeal from a trust fund

If you suffer from mesothelioma or another asbestos-related illness, you could be qualified for compensation from asbestos trust funds. These asbestos trusts were created by bankrupt businesses who knew they had exposed their employees to asbestos-containing products. These trusts allow victims to make claims without suing the company responsible.

Each trust with asbestos has its own criteria to make claims. The criteria are usually outlined on the trust's website. Typically, you will need to be able to prove an asbestos-related diagnosis and details or proof of exposure to asbestos-related products you were exposed to. Your lawyer can help you meet these criteria and gather the necessary evidence to make your claim.

Furthermore, you may be able to file multiple claims and receive compensation from different asbestos trusts. A reputable mesothelioma law firm has experience with trust fund claims and knows how to file them in a timely manner. This will ensure your claim is filed before the deadline for mesothelioma.

Compensation from asbestos trusts may be used to pay funeral costs, medical expenses as well as pain and suffering. Trusts may also be used to cover lost wages and other financial losses due to m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ases.

The average asbestos trust fund settlement is greater than $180,000. The amount of money paid can differ according to trust. Each trust has its own plan for the value of cases and the payout percentages. Each asbestos trust also has its own rules for what evidence is required to prove the claim.
